Hosting & Security
The elements of hosting, security and some content can be taken care of if you use an AEN/AVS system as your host. For example, Adults Allowed earns the webmaster $14 per join/rebill on a $23.95 sale, and allows for the creation of an affiliate program paying out $10/sale to the affiliate with $4 going to the webmaster of the site (you).
All you need to supply is creative content, great tour, innovative presentation and traffic. |

1. great processing (multiple processors)
2. solid hosting 3. stick to your schedule when updating...if you say you update nightly, then update nightly, if you say you update on Friday, unpdate on Friday 4. top notch support...the days of ignoring surfer emails and praying they forget to cancel are pretty much over) 5. your own traffic sources (just because you put money into a fancy affiliate program design, it doesn't mean affiliates will signup, muchless send you any traffic and of course there is no loyalty amongst affiliates, so you'll need your own traffic for the lulls) 6. don't be afraid to upsell...your members have already shown you they have credit cards and will use them, why not get them to buy other non-competing products? 7. navigation...if your surfers can't find what they are looking for, they'll cancel faster 8. an aftersale strategy...after they've joined your site and stayed awhile then cancel, how are you going to make some money aftermarketing to them? find a way ;-) and so many other little things that add up to big things if you fuck them up... |
